Transaction 26cde3f2829f63e5ed9ab258525cedc3c5372dd76ef854533428e4cd1e6f22bb

110 Input
2 Outputs
  • 26cde3f2829f63e5ed9ab258525cedc3c5372dd76ef854533428e4cd1e6f22bb:0
  • value  622956
    address  16msPBKoh27iiBcCBianjdSQ84mokAqN7J
  • 26cde3f2829f63e5ed9ab258525cedc3c5372dd76ef854533428e4cd1e6f22bb:1
  • value  511410268
    address  19WMFP5iGkjnL7p1kbgN9wLcbYnHpyQ7LT